This weekend will be my 12 year olds first deer hunt. I also have a doghouse pop-up and last week we set up three mock scrapes/drippers. Saturday is the state youth deer hunt, which means that the kids are allowed to use what ever type of weapon they are licensed for. David has his muzzleloader permit and this is the first possible day to use firearms in the state. It is still bow season for the next week.
Getting everything ready and can' t wait, hope we see something!

Thanks to all of you out there for your support and best wishes.
My son will have a 30.30 lever action and I will be the one to loads it, only after we are set up. I did invest in a pop up blind, I know that he can not be real still and I figured it was the only way for him to have a chance for a sucessful hunt. We will be hunting in central Al. this weekend, the weather forecast is clear and warm, low 55 with a high of 75. I don' t expect the deer to move much. Just being in the woods and watching animals and nature interact around us will be just great. Thanks again for the responces.
